Cuan·do also Kwan·do C0789450 (kwän′dō) A river rising in central Angola and flowing about 965 km (600 mi) generally southeast and east to the Zambezi River.CuandoenUK
Cuando (also, Kwando; known as Linyanti in the lowercourse), a river in Namibia, Botswana, and Angola (in its middlecourse it forms the border between Angola and Zambia); righttributary of the Zambezi. Length, approximately 800 km. Origi-nating on the Bié plateau, the Cuando flows through savannahforests as a series of rapids; in its lower reaches, it flows througha marshy plain and receives a branch of the Okavango River onthe right. High water occurs during the rainy season (Octoberand November). |
